Course Description
In this foundational course, students will learn the fundamentals of Artificial Intelligence (AI) and its practical applications in various professional fields. Students will explore the ethical implications, AI biases, and how AI tools like Generative AI can be used in professional settings. The course will emphasize hands-on experience, allowing students to implement AI solutions in real-world scenarios and evaluate AI systems for improvement.

Learning Objectives
- Module 1: Basics of AI
- Module 2: AI Fundamentals and Ethics
- Module 3: Gen AI and Prompt Engineering
- Module 4: Evolving and Improving Gen AI performance
- Module 5: Using AI to Solve Real-life Problems
- Module 6: AI in Action

Course Requirements
No, a technical background is not required for this course. Our AI courses are designed to be accessible and beneficial to individuals from diverse backgrounds and skill levels. Whether you are new to AI or have limited technical experience, our instructors will guide you through the foundational concepts and practical applications without assuming prior technical knowledge. The course is structured to foster a supportive learning environment for everyone, regardless of their technical background.
